Abstract
The primary objective of this study is to identify the unique business characteristics of micro, small and medium (MSM) enterprises as well as to address issues and challenges faced by these enterprises in the hospitality and tourism business. This exploratory study employed semistructure face-to-face indepth interview methods for data collection. A total of 11 enterprises in Kelantan, Malaysia participated in the study. Nvivo was employed as a tool to analyse the data. The findings imply that MSM enterprises suffer from several obstacles such as financial constraint, high taxes, lack of state government support, the successor replacement and others. The study provides discussions on how hospitality and tourism enterprises can address the challenges faced by their business
